New Delhi: A restaurant menu card of 2001 is going viral on social media and taking 90s kids on a nostalgic ride – the days when food used to be cheap and pocket friendly. However, since the 1990s generation has experienced so many changes, folks from that era may relate to this with ease. They have experienced everything, from basic Nokia phones to iPhones, and from CRT screens to smart TVs.

You’ll be shocked by the menu item prices after seeing them shared on Instagram. In comparison to the present rates, the rates are six to seven times less expensive. Mutton biryani costs Rs 32, compared to just Rs 30 for Chicken biryani. It cost only Rs. 24 to get paneer butter masala.

An old Pakistan-to-India ticket that had been issued at the time of Independence had previously gone viral on social media. For nine persons, the ticket’s price at the time was only Rs 36 and 9 annas. It was purchased on September 17, 1947. A red marker pen was used to manually create the stamp. The fact that it is for the AC-3 coach was also mentioned.
